WhenIsOpen
WhenIsOpen
Aveda Hours in Kirkland
Aveda Hours in Kirkland
Aveda Kirkland
Read more
Kirkland
, 6525 132nd AVE NE, Kirkland, 98033, Usa
Beauty & Health
1